A Leader Who Changed How We Play Games


Gabe Newell, often called “Gaben” by the gaming community, remains one of the most influential figures in modern gaming. As the co-founder of Valve Corporation, he helped redefine how players buy and experience games. Before Valve, Newell worked at Microsoft, where he gained deep technical knowledge that later helped him build one of the most powerful platforms in gaming.


Today, his impact is still visible across the industry, even though he rarely appears in the spotlight. His ideas continue to shape how games are developed, distributed, and played worldwide.


Steam’s Growth Proves His Long-Term Vision


When Steam launched in 2003, it was seen as an experimental move. Even Newell himself once doubted whether it would become the standard for digital distribution. Fast forward to today, Steam dominates PC gaming with millions of daily active users and a massive library of games.


What makes this more interesting is how the platform has evolved. It is no longer just a store. It has become a complete ecosystem where players can interact, mod games, and even create content. This aligns perfectly with Newell’s belief that gaming should be open and driven by the community.


His Old Predictions About Consoles Are Coming True


One of the most talked-about developments recently is how Newell’s earlier predictions about gaming hardware are now becoming reality. Years ago, he suggested that consoles would slowly move closer to PC architecture. Today, modern consoles are built using similar hardware principles as gaming PCs.


This shift has blurred the line between console and PC gaming. Developers can now create games more efficiently across platforms, and players benefit from better performance and flexibility. It is a strong reminder that Newell’s understanding of the industry has always been ahead of its time.

New Hardware Moves Could Change the Market Again


Recent reports suggest that Valve may be preparing new hardware, possibly revisiting the idea of a Steam-powered console-like system. If this happens, it could create direct competition with traditional consoles while maintaining the flexibility of a PC.


Valve has already seen success with the Steam Deck, which proved that there is strong demand for portable PC gaming. A new device in this space could further strengthen Valve’s position and expand how people access games.


Looking Beyond Gaming Into Future Technology


Gabe Newell is not focused only on gaming. He is also exploring advanced technologies like brain-computer interfaces through his company Starfish Neuroscience. This research aims to connect the human brain directly with computers, opening possibilities that go far beyond traditional input devices.


If successful, this could transform not just gaming but also healthcare and communication. It shows that Newell is thinking about the future on a much broader scale.


A Quiet Influence That Still Matters


Gabe Newell may not dominate headlines daily, but his influence remains strong. From the rise of Steam to the shift in gaming hardware and the exploration of futuristic technology, his ideas continue to shape the industry.


His approach has always been simple. Focus on users, support developers, and build open systems that grow over time. That mindset is still driving change today, even if it happens quietly behind the scenes.
